What You'll Do
Plan, map, and maintain fiber optic network infrastructure to support large-scale computing systems. You'll spend significant time in the field conducting site assessments and developing detailed designs for both outside plant (aerial and underground) and inside plant (building entry and riser pathways).
Use IQGeo Network Manager and CAD software to model fiber routes, import spatial data, and generate technical reports. Document new and existing fiber connections, including cross-connects and jumpers, ensuring records remain current and precise. Perform field testing using visual fault locators and optical power meters, and carry out routine connector cleaning and inspection.
Apply OTDR techniques to analyze fiber performance and interpret trace data. Work closely with engineering and construction teams to ensure proper installation and organization of optical cross-connect jumpers. Support permitting efforts and quality assurance processes, adhering to established telecom standards throughout project lifecycles.
